Position Summary
Cambrian College’s Espanola and Manitoulin Campuses require a Training Consultant on a full-time basis.
Note: Internal candidates, as defined by the Full-Time Support Staff Collective Agreement, will be given first consideration.
Duties and Responsibilities
- Plan, develop, promote, administer, and evaluate numerous training programs and special projects for the Espanola and Manitoulin campuses.
- Oversee program areas such as part-time credit, general interest, apprenticeship, postsecondary, contract training, and special projects.
- In the case of contracts or special projects, the incumbent will be responsible for writing proposals, developing training programs around needs of customers and/or funders, approaching and liaising with appropriate personnel, and collecting and compiling all necessary documentation for reporting.
- In the delivery of programs, the incumbent will identify community need, locate suitable training facilities, and negotiate rental agreements. They will also supervise registration and make decisions based on registration numbers as to which courses will move forward and which will be cancelled.
- Liaise with employers, funders, government agencies, and a variety of community, social, and educational agencies.
- Participate on committees where community planning needs and issues regarding training are being addressed.
- Facilitate presentations to community groups and agencies, as required.
- Actively recruit, direct, motivate, and evaluate instructors and work with Human Resources to determine appropriate salaries. Collect and compile all necessary documentation for payment of instructors. Advise Chair on matters of hiring, professional development, and discipline.
- Develop marketing strategies for promotion of all satellite campus programming, including various types of advertising copy for use on social media and publication in local newspapers.
Qualifications
- Three-year postsecondary diploma or degree, preferably in the area of Business. (A copy of educational documents must be submitted with application.)
- Five years of experience in program administration and the identification, development, and marketing of educational programs and courses, as well as in developing and submitting proposals and contracts.
- Excellent research, analytical skills, tact, and judgment.
- Excellent interpersonal skills and customer service.
- Collaborative professional who promotes teamwork and works cohesively within a team-oriented environment.
- Proficiency in Microsoft Office software (Word, Excel, PowerPoint, and Outlook) as well as experience in posting to social media platforms such as Twitter, Facebook, and Instagram.
- This role requires travel.
